Overview

Semax is a synthetic heptapeptide based on the 4–10 fragment of adrenocorticotropic hormone (ACTH), modified with a C-terminal Pro-Gly-Pro to resist enzymatic breakdown. The modification removes the hormonal activity of ACTH while retaining neurotropic effects, making it a research tool for cognition and neuroprotection.

Published studies associate Semax with increased expression of brain-derived neurotrophic factor (BDNF) and nerve growth factor, and examine its effects in models of ischemia, cognitive performance, and neuronal survival.
